England defense attorneys lose motion to throw out Abu Ghraib abuse statements

[JURIST] Military judge Col. Stephen Henley Thursday denied a motion by lawyers representing Pfc. Lynndie England to suppress two written statements made by England describing the physical abuse and sexual degradation of detainees at the Abu Ghraib prison in Iraq. Henley did throw out a third statement, however. CNN has more. JURIST's Paper Chase has ongoing coverage of the Lynndie England case.
